Transaction 71385750b370a3fcf8ef72e3c6e0984626d11cfeb3578a2a41eaf336954a4ff5

1 Input
2 Outputs
  • 71385750b370a3fcf8ef72e3c6e0984626d11cfeb3578a2a41eaf336954a4ff5:0
  • value  147620
    address  1PhCtgdVRde4THLidtcYz6h1m5ukUieStz
  • 71385750b370a3fcf8ef72e3c6e0984626d11cfeb3578a2a41eaf336954a4ff5:1
  • value  46761588
    address  3C94CgYEkwcf7RSma742WptNY36NAQ2Ab2